Deep foundation repair is a critical process for maintaining the structural integrity of buildings and other constructions. This repair method involves strengthening or stabilizing the foundational elements of structures that have settled or are at risk due to soil conditions, water damage, or other environmental factors. Deep foundation repair is essential because it ensures that a building remains safe, stable, and secure over time. Without proper attention to foundational issues, a structure may experience uneven settling, cracks, or even collapse, leading to costly repairs and potential safety hazards. By addressing these issues promptly with deep foundation repair, property owners can protect their investments and ensure the longevity of their structures.
Benefits of Deep Foundation Repair
-
Enhanced Structural Stability
Deep foundation repair significantly improves the structural stability of a building. By reinforcing the foundation, it helps prevent further settling and movement, ensuring that the structure can withstand various environmental stresses. This stability is crucial for the safety and durability of any building. -
Increased Property Value
Investing in deep foundation repair can increase the overall value of a property. A well-maintained foundation is a key selling point for potential buyers, as it indicates that the property is structurally sound and less likely to require future repairs. This can make a property more attractive on the real estate market. -
Prevention of Further Damage
Addressing foundation issues early through deep foundation repair can prevent more extensive and costly damage in the future. By stabilizing the foundation, property owners can avoid issues such as cracked walls, uneven floors, and water intrusion, which can lead to significant repair expenses.
